| Cisco and partners have begun to help the world’s underserved populations through the Networking Academy program. Together with Cisco, these international organizations and donors are able to develop specific programs to reduce the IT skills gap and demonstrate how the Internet can be used as a tool to advance social and economic development in developing countries.
